Tempus Hub
Streamline ordering and get quick access to patient information through our secure online platform. Place orders tailored to your patient’s diagnosis with one-click, view comprehensive smart reports, receive automatic therapy match updates when new options emerge, and review patient medical history—all on one intelligent platform.
Tempus One
Get real-time answers and uncover patient insights with our generative AI assistant built for healthcare providers and researchers. Just ask a question to access data-driven responses instantly.
Tempus Lens
Quickly find, access, and analyze multimodal de-identified data records and uncover critical insights to accelerate research and innovation. Leverage our Al assistant, Tempus One, to quickly define detailed patient cohorts using natural language processing and transform complex criteria into actionable datasets in seconds. Explore unstructured clinical data and extract nuanced insights.
Tempus Next Pathways
An AI-enabled care pathway platform that enables providers to deliver the Next step in a cancer patient’s care journey. Leverage the Next Platform, designed to surface deep insights from multimodal, longitudinal patient data including medical imaging data, EHR data, lab results, pathology reports and clinician notes.
